A residential property located at 3753 W Sugarberry Ct Se in Kent County, Michigan, is scheduled for public foreclosure auction on May 13, 2026, following a mortgage default by Anani L Chaffin. This foreclosure by advertisement, first published on April 15, 2026, is being conducted in accordance with Michigan's Revised Judicature Act (MCL 600.3212), with bidding set to begin promptly at 10:00 AM at the Kent County Circuit Court. Foreclosure auctions like this one can present opportunities for homebuyers and real estate investors to purchase properties at competitive prices, though it is important to thoroughly research any outstanding liens, title issues, and redemption rights before bidding.
